Can anyone tell me of some good kill-on-contact products? I know Murphy Oil Soap is one (looks like there are a few different kinds of Murphys; is one preferred for bed bugs?); but what about products for metal bed frames and other non-wood things.
Also, do any kill eggs or do they just kill the bugs?
-
Almost nothing kills eggs very well (exception: heat. Which is why we all love the packtite...)
People also recommend 91% alcohol as an on- contact bug killer, (use a big spray bottle from the hardware store) with the caution that it's flammable, and if you are doing all of this cleaning while low on sleep, you're likely to be accident prone.
